Amethyst, 1903
Type: Light Cruiser ; Armament 12 x 4"; 8 x 3 pdr.
Launched : 1903 ; Disposal date or year : 1920
Displacement: 3000 tons
Notes:

5 Aug 1914 left Harwich with two submarines and a T.B.D. - see p. 132 www.naval-review.org/issues/1917.pdf.

Oct 1914 - Jan 1915 refitting in Portsmouth dockyard - retubing of boilers.

18 Jan 1915 commissioned ; adjusted and swung compasses the following day, followed by full power trials - see p 85 www.naval-review.org/issues/1916-1.pdf.

24 Jan 1915 arrived Gibraltar.

3 Feb 1915 left Gibraltar for Malta with submarine B6 in tow.

7 Feb 1915 Canopus overtook and passed us, en route for Malta.

8 Feb 1915 arrived Grand Harbour, Valletta, Malta.

15 Feb 1915 departed Malta for Skyros with B6 in tow.

18 Feb 1915 arrived Port Trebuki.

19 Feb 1915 arrived at a rendezvous off Cape Helles.

21 Feb 1915 coaled ship and ordered to proceed to the Gulf of Xeros on patrol.

14 Mar 1915 when supporting the mine-sweepers near Kephez Point was struck by a shell which exploded in the stokers' bath room and on the mess deck at 12.20 a.m., causing about 60 casualties - see p 115 www.naval-review.org/issues/1916-1.pdf and p. 721-> www.naval-review.org/issues/1923-4.pdf.
